# 1. The Evolution of Clinical Data Analysis

Clinical data analysis has come a long way from its early days. Traditionally, healthcare data was managed in silos, with each department handling its own data sets. However, the advent of advanced analytics tools and the rise of electronic health records (EHRs) have revolutionized the way clinical data is collected, stored, and analyzed. Today, healthcare professionals are leveraging sophisticated data analytics techniques to identify patterns, predict outcomes, and optimize patient care.

One of the most significant trends is the move towards real-time data analysis. Real-time analytics allows healthcare providers to make immediate decisions based on the latest patient data, leading to faster interventions and better patient outcomes. For example, predictive analytics can help identify patients at risk of adverse events, enabling healthcare teams to take proactive measures to prevent complications.

# 2. Innovations in Data Analysis Tools and Techniques

The landscape of data analysis tools and techniques is continually evolving, driven by advancements in machine learning, artificial intelligence (AI), and natural language processing (NLP). These technologies are transforming how clinical data is analyzed, making it more efficient and effective.

Machine learning algorithms are being used to predict patient outcomes, identify disease progression, and personalize treatment plans. AI-powered chatbots and virtual assistants are enhancing patient engagement by providing personalized health advice and support. NLP is revolutionizing how healthcare providers extract insights from unstructured data, such as patient notes and clinical reports, making it easier to identify trends and patterns that might otherwise go unnoticed.

# 3. The Future of Clinical Data Analysis

Looking ahead, the future of clinical data analysis is promising. Emerging technologies like blockchain are enhancing data security and interoperability, ensuring that patient data can be shared securely and effectively across different healthcare providers. The integration of IoT devices is also contributing to the generation of vast amounts of real-time data, which can be analyzed to improve patient care and health outcomes.

Moreover, the increasing emphasis on precision medicine is driving the need for more advanced data analysis techniques. Precision medicine involves tailoring treatment plans to individual patients based on their genetic, environmental, and lifestyle factors. This approach requires sophisticated data analysis to identify the most effective treatments for specific patient profiles.
